TLIF0005 Apply a fatigue risk management system (Accredited - NHVR approved)

Nationally Recognised Unit of Competency:

Course Description

This Australian Recognised Unit of Competency involves the skills and knowledge required to apply fatigue management strategies within the transport and logistics industry. Work is undertaken in compliance with relevant legislation, regulations, codes and guidelines. It includes identifying and acting on signs of fatigue and implementing appropriate strategies to minimise fatigue for Heavy Vehicle Operations.
